<span>Gallbladder is responsible for storing bile. A gallbladder is an organ located under the liver right above the abdomen. The bile is a liquid stored in the gallbladder that is released by the liver. Bile is a fluid that helps in digestive system by way of breaking fats into fatty acids. Bile is thus important as it has a digestive function for fatty foods inside the body.</span>
